Nektar Therapeutics (BMV:NKTR)
Mexico flag Mexico · Delayed Price · Currency is MXN
165.00
0.00 (0.00%)
At close: Jun 17, 2025

Nektar Therapeutics Ratios and Metrics

Millions MXN.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2015 - 2019
Period Ending
Jun '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
Market Capitalization
2,0303,5751,8228,28651,11560,686
Upgrade
Market Cap Growth
-9.01%96.17%-78.01%-83.79%-15.77%-15.27%
Upgrade
Enterprise Value
1,3842,680-3383,48538,26042,121
Upgrade
Last Close Price
165.00270.00766.654653.904653.906186.60
Upgrade
PS Ratio
1.141.741.204.6124.4719.94
Upgrade
PB Ratio
7.232.820.821.163.672.83
Upgrade
P/TBV Ratio
7.232.820.821.464.143.05
Upgrade
EV/Sales Ratio
0.831.31-1.9418.3113.84
Upgrade
EV/FCF Ratio
-0.38-----
Upgrade
Debt / Equity Ratio
13.593.201.760.780.500.33
Upgrade
Asset Turnover
0.270.280.160.100.080.09
Upgrade
Inventory Turnover
--1.911.241.601.39
Upgrade
Quick Ratio
3.114.185.977.538.909.55
Upgrade
Current Ratio
3.244.266.458.019.349.83
Upgrade
Return on Equity (ROE)
-189.46%-124.10%-110.95%-70.39%-59.64%-35.80%
Upgrade
Return on Assets (ROA)
-26.80%-23.14%-15.25%-16.43%-21.00%-13.51%
Upgrade
Return on Capital (ROIC)
-31.27%-26.34%-16.66%-17.96%-22.80%-14.33%
Upgrade
Earnings Yield
-133.97%-69.35%-256.12%-86.68%-21.01%-14.57%
Upgrade
FCF Yield
-179.44%-103.28%-179.50%-72.91%-17.15%-10.51%
Upgrade
Buyback Yield / Dilution
-9.53%-8.24%-1.53%-2.10%-2.64%-2.05%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.